SC upholds death for Mufti Hannan, 2 others

March 19, 2017 Staff ReporterConflicts, Courts law, Lead 2

Dhaka – The Supreme Court of Bangladesh on Sunday upheld the death sentence of Mufti Hannan and two others in a case filed over a grenade attack on former British High Commissioner Anwar Chowdhury in Sylhet.

Five killed in Gaibandha bus plunge

March 19, 2017 Staff ReporterAccidents, Death, Lead 2, Transportation

Dhaka, Mar 19 – Five people, including a child, were killed and 16 injured as a bus plunged into a roadside ditch at Jumarghar on Dhaka-Rangpur Highway in Gobindaganj upazila of Gaibandha early Sunday.
